首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从我的存储过程中获得我想要的返回值?

从存储过程中获得想要的返回值可以通过以下几种方式:

  1. 使用存储过程参数:可以在存储过程定义参数,并在存储过程中进行赋值。调用存储过程时,传入相关参数,并在调用后获取参数的值作为返回值。
  2. 使用输出参数:在存储过程中使用输出参数,将需要返回的值赋给输出参数。在调用存储过程时,声明一个与输出参数对应的变量,并在调用后获取该变量的值。
  3. 使用返回值:存储过程可以定义返回值类型,并使用RETURN语句返回具体的数值。在调用存储过程后,可以获取返回值并进行处理。
  4. 使用表变量:如果存储过程需要返回多条记录,可以使用表变量来存储结果集,并在存储过程的最后将表变量作为返回值返回。
  5. 使用临时表:类似于表变量,可以使用临时表来存储存储过程的结果集,然后在存储过程结束时返回临时表的内容。
  6. 使用结果集:存储过程可以通过SELECT语句返回结果集。在调用存储过程时,可以使用EXECUTE语句将结果集保存到一个临时表中,并在调用后读取临时表的内容。

以上是常用的获取存储过程返回值的方法,具体使用哪种方法取决于业务需求和存储过程的实现方式。

若需要相关产品和产品介绍,可以参考腾讯云的数据库产品:https://cloud.tencent.com/product/cdb

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

13秒

场景层丨如何使用“我的资源”?

45分6秒

我是如何把博客搬到腾讯云上的

23分5秒

我的上云之路:如何用Lighthouse做很酷的事情?

3分0秒

什么是算法?

2分53秒

数据库与我:一段关于学习与成长的深情回顾

18分3秒

如何使用Notion有效率的管理一天?

-

创造了万维网的他,现在想亲手重塑它

1分21秒

【程序员功略女神之路】 第一集:工具人觉醒——我女神夸我了!

24K
13分42秒

个推TechDay | 个推透明存储优化实践

1.4K
9分46秒

编程5年,我喜爱的30个编程工具大分享!新手自学编程

12分42秒

int8/fp16/bf16/tf32在AI芯片中什么作用?【AI芯片】AI计算体系06

2.6K
7分38秒

普通大学生如何用编程【赚钱】做到经济独立?11 个自学编程的赚钱好方法,你一定想不到!

领券